How much do landscape architect part time j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 8, 2026, the average yearly pay for landscape architect part time in the United States is $83,128.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$69,000.00 and $95,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Landscape Architect Part Time vs Landscape Designer Part Time?

AspectLandscape Architect Part TimeLandscape Designer Part Time
CredentialsLicensing required in many states, degree in landscape architectureNo license required, degree or certification preferred
Work EnvironmentDesign firms, government agencies, private clientsDesign firms, freelance, residential projects
Job ResponsibilitiesSite planning, compliance, technical drawingsConceptual design, plant selection, client presentations

While both roles involve landscape design, Landscape Architect Part Time typically requires licensure and focuses on technical, regulatory, and site planning aspects. Landscape Designer Part Time often emphasizes creative design and client interaction without licensing requirements. The roles overlap in design skills but differ in credentials and scope of responsibilities.

What are some typical challenges faced by part-time landscape architects, and how can they navigate them?

Part-time landscape architects often face challenges related to project continuity and communication, as they may not be present on-site or in meetings as frequently as full-time team members. To navigate these challenges, it's important to establish clear communication channels with colleagues and clients, maintain detailed project documentation, and be proactive in scheduling check-ins. This approach ensures that you stay aligned with project goals and can effectively contribute to the team's success despite a reduced schedule.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Landscape Architect Part Time,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Landscape Architect Part Time, you need a background in landscape design, site planning, and environmental analysis, often supported by a degree in landscape architecture and state licensure. Familiarity with design software like AutoCAD, SketchUp, and GIS systems, as well as knowledge of local building codes, is typically required. Creative problem-solving, strong communication, and project management skills help you collaborate effectively and manage multiple projects efficiently. These competencies are essential for producing innovative, sustainable designs that meet client needs and regulatory standards within limited timeframes.

What are part-time landscape architects?

Part-time landscape architects are professionals who design outdoor spaces, such as parks, gardens, and campuses, but work fewer hours than full-time employees. They may focus on developing plans, selecting materials, and coordinating with clients or contractors, often on a flexible or reduced schedule. This role is ideal for those seeking work-life balance or supplementing other commitments while still contributing their design expertise to various projects.

Job description

Strong and vibrant communities don't just happen-they're creatively imagined, collaboratively planned, and designed. At Stantec, we bring together landscape architects, planners, engineers, architects, and designers to shape resilient, inclusive, and inspiring public spaces. Our New York City Landscape Architecture studio is seeking a Senior Landscape Architect / Designer to play a leading role in concept-driven design for complex urban projects.
Your Opportunity
As a Senior Landscape Architect / Designer, you will be a key contributor within Stantec's multidisciplinary Community Development team, working on projects where landscape architecture plays a central role in shaping public space, infrastructure, and urban environments. This role is ideal for a designer with strong conceptual thinking skills who can translate complex site conditions into clear, compelling design ideas and confidently lead early design phases.
In addition to design leadership, you will support business development efforts, collaborating with project managers and principals on proposals, interviews, and pursuit strategies that position our studio to win new work with existing and prospective clients.
You will collaborate closely with planners, engineers, architects, environmental scientists, and clients on parks, waterfronts, greenways, campuses, playgrounds, and other civic projects throughout New York City and beyond.
Your Key Responsibilities
  • Lead concept development from early site analysis through design direction and refinement
  • Translate site, ecological, regulatory, and programmatic constraints into clear spatial ideas
  • Develop diagrams, drawings, renderings, and written narratives that effectively communicate design intent
  • Present design work to clients, agencies, and interdisciplinary teams
  • Collaborate with planners, engineers, and architects to integrate landscape thinking into complex projects
  • Guide design development while maintaining the clarity and strength of the original concept
  • Contribute to business development and proposal efforts, including design narratives, graphics, and interview materials
  • Contribute to studio culture through design critique, collaboration, and mentorship

Your Capabilities and Credentials
  • Strong spatial thinking, design judgment, and conceptual design skills
  • Ability to quickly analyze sites and synthesize technical and contextual information
  • Confidence leading design conversations and presentations with clients and project teams
  • Experience contributing to proposals, pursuits, and interview presentations
  • Clear graphic, verbal, and written communication skills
  • Proficiency in AutoCAD, Excel, Adobe Creative Suite (InDesign, Illustrator, Photoshop), Rhino, and other relevant design and project management software
  • Planting design knowledge is a distinct plus
  • Ability to integrate nature-based solutions and climate adaptability on complex assignments

Education and Experience
  • Bachelor's or Master's degree from an accredited Landscape Architecture program.
  • 7-10+ years of professional experience in landscape architecture, with demonstrated involvement in concept design and early project phases
  • Professional licensure (or progress toward licensure) preferred

Portfolio Requirement
Applicants must submit a digital design portfolio demonstrating strong conceptual thinking, graphic communication, and built or unbuilt work. The portfolio should highlight experience in early-phase design, including site analysis, diagrams, plans, and visual storytelling.
  • Portfolio may be submitted as a PDF or web-based link
  • Work samples should clearly indicate the applicant's role and level of responsibility on each project
